"The Impending Crisis: China's Shrinking Population and Economic Fallout"

TL;DR Summary
China is facing a demographic time bomb as its population begins to contract, with a declining birth rate and an aging workforce. The CCP's attempts to reverse this trend through policies encouraging more children have been met with resistance, as young people increasingly express disillusionment with the Party's interference in their lives and the bleak economic prospects. Xi Jinping's vision of a "glorious rejuvenation" is being challenged by the harsh realities of China's social and economic landscape, leading to growing discontent and skepticism among the population.
